South Georgia Weather Authority Forecast: October 28, 2025

A frontal passage brings a fast-moving band of light rain showers tomorrow afternoon. Breezy winds Thursday ushers in the coldest air mass of season so far for trick-or-treaters on Halloween and for “fall back” time change weekend. Another frontal system or Gulf low pressure forms that may bring beneficial rainfall to the area early next week.

Major Hurricane Melissa made landfall earlier this afternoon in southwestern Jamaica near New Hope with estimated maximum sustained winds of 185 mph and estimated pressure of 892 mb. Melissa remains a powerful Category 4 hurricane as it emerges from the northern coast of western Jamaica. Damaging winds, catastrophic flash flooding, and life-threatening storm surge continues in Jamaica. A secondary landfall is expected later tonight over southeastern Cuba then into the southern Bahamas and Turks and Caicos on Wednesday. A Hurricane Watch has been issued for Bermuda.
